NFL World Reacts To The Dolphins News

By Lawrence Fernandez August 2, 2022

A detail of a Miami Dolphins helmet during the first half against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ers at Raymond James Stadium on October 10, 2021 in Tampa, Florida.
(Photo by Julio Aguilar/Getty Images)

 

Yes, the Miami Dolphins did dodge a bullet when the NFL found out that they did not intentionally lose games in hopes of getting a better draft position.

That allegation stemmed from former head coach Brian Flores but has been proven to be false.

However, the Dolphins got caught tampering with quarterback Tom Brady and former head coach Sean Payton.

For the record, the Dolphins had a discussion with Payton before he announced his retirement from coaching.

Meanwhile, they had illegal communications with Brady two times, one when he was still with the New England Patriots and the other with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ers.

The team also had some talks with agent Don Yee, who represents both Brady and Payton.

 

Time For Ross To Relinquish The Squad

Once again, Dolphins owner Stephen M. Ross is in the middle of this controversy and he was fined $1.5 million for his involvement with the tampering.

This violation should be the final wedge for him to sell the team because the Dolphins haven’t played well since he took over in 2009.

Since his ownership was recognized, the Dolphins only had three winning seasons and lost the only playoff game they played in.
